Episode Summary

This eye-opening episode dives into a crucial yet often overlooked aspect of higher education success - employer branding and employee satisfaction within community colleges. Joined by Eddie Francis, the voice behind the 'I Wanna Work There' podcast, Maya and Eddie explore innovative strategies for attracting and retaining top talent, despite the challenges posed by limited budgets and high competition. This conversation sheds light on the significant impact that a positive work culture, strategic benefits, and a robust employer brand can have on the success of community colleges and their broader communities.

Guest Bio: Eddie Francis is a brand strategy consultant, speaker, leadership enthusiast, and award-winning broadcaster. He hosts “I Wanna Work There!,” one of Hannon Hill’s best higher ed podcasts of 2024 and “For Our Edification,” and he is a frequent contributor to WBOK radio. 
He has been quoted and featured in The Chronicle of Higher Education, The Huffington Post, Inside Higher Ed, Careers in Government, Watch the Yard, on “The Higher Ed Marketer,” “Confessions of a Higher Ed CMO,” and more. Among Eddie’s honors are New Orleans Magazine’s “30 People to Watch,” the Press Club of New Orleans’ Best Radio Entertainment Feature, and two nominations for AMA’s Higher Education Marketer of the Year. 
Eddie earned his master’s degree in strategic leadership from Tennessee State University and his bachelor’s from Loyola University New Orleans. He is a member of the American Marketing Association, the International Leadership Association, and Alpha Phi Alpha Fraternity Inc.
